8xC251Tx Hardware Description

V

CC2

PWR

Secondary Supply Voltage 2. This supply voltage connection is pro-
vided to reduce power supply noise. Connection of this spin to the
+5V supply voltage is recommended. However, when using the ZX3
as a pin for pin replacement for the 8XC51FX, V

CC2

can be uncon-

nected without loss of compatibility (Not available on DIP).

V

SS

GND

Circuit Ground. Connect this pin to ground.

V

SS1

GND

Secondary Ground. This ground is provided to reduce ground
bounce and improve power supply bypassing. Connection of this pin
to ground is recommended. However, when using the ZX3 as a pin
for pin replacement for the 8XC51FX, V

SS1

can be unconnected with-

out loss of compatibility. (Not available in DIP).

V

SS2

GND

Secondary Ground 2. This ground is provided to reduce ground
bounce and improve power supply bypassing. Connection of this pin
to ground is recommended. However, when using the ZX3 as a pin
for pin replacement for the 8XC51FX, V

SS1

can be unconnected with-

out loss of compatibility. (Not available in DIP).

WAIT#

I

Real-time Wait State Input. The real-time WAIT# input is enabled by
writing a logical "1" to the WCON.0 (RTWE) bit at S:A7H. During bus
cycles, the external memory system can signal ‘system ready’ to the
microprocessor in real time by controlling the WAIT# input signal

P1.6/CEX3

WCLK

O

Wait Clock Output. The real-time Wait Clock output is driven by writ-
ing a logical "1" to the WCON.1 (RTWCE) bit at S:A7H. When
enabled, the WCLK output produces a square wave signal with a
period of one-half the oscillator frequency

P1.7/CEX4/
A17

WR#

O

Write. Write signal output to external memory. Asserted for the mem-
ory address range specified by configuration byte UCONFIG0, bits
RD1:0.

P3.6

XTAL1

I

Input to On-chip, Inverting Oscillator Amplifier. To use the internal
oscillator, a crystal/resonator circuit is connected to this pin. If an
external oscillator is used, its output is connected to this pin. XTAL1 is
the clock source for the internal timing

XTAL2

O

Output of the On-chip, Inverting Oscillator Amplifier. To use the
internal oscillator, a crystal/resonator circuit is connected to this pin. If
an external oscillator is used, leave XTAL2 unconnected.

* The descriptions of A15:8/P2.7:0 and AD7:0/P0.7:0 are for non page mode configuration. If configured in
page mode, Port 0 carries the lower address bits (A7:0) and Port 2 carries the upper address bits (A15:8)
and the data (D7:0)
